
Celebrations were underway in the Life Skills classroom this morning when the students threw a baby shower for Mrs. Ashley. Not only did they have fun, the students also learned valuable skills in event planning. They were involved in every detail including what food would be served, the theme, decorations and the games that would be played. As part of their planning, students earned "money" and "shopped" to select the perfect baby gifts for Mrs. Ashley, who was visibly moved by the students' thoughtfulness. North Mason School District is committed to offering a variety of opportunities to highly capable/gifted students.
The referral window for the NMSD Highly Capable/Gifted program is now open.
Referrals will be accepted until November 24th, 2023.
Some characteristics of gifted students include:
• Ability to comprehend material several grade levels above their age peers
• Surprising emotional depth and sensitivity at a young age
• Strong sense of curiosity
• Enthusiastic about unique interests and topics
• Quirky or mature sense of humor
• Creative problem solving and imaginative expression
• Absorbs information quickly with few repetitions needed
• Self-aware, socially aware, and aware of global issues

🚌🚍 Wave to the Buses
This afternoon at each of the buildings, teachers, staff and administration lined the sidewalks to take part in the traditional wave to the buses. Before boarding, students were seen saying goodbye to friends and teachers, many lingering until the horns started to honk as warning that it was time. Once all the students were on board, drivers slowly drove by the crowds, honking their horns to celebrate the end of the year. Students were smiling as they waved goodbye, some calling out to their favorite teachers, some holding signs that reflected the ones looking back at them. A simple message: We will miss you!
It's a tradition that brings us smiles, laughter and some tears...and it wraps our year up with a bow 🎀.
